Abstract
This paper designs a system that can give an audible alarm when someone illegally enters the user's home. This system uses STC12C5A60S2 single-chip microcomputer as the main control chip, sets the anti-theft mode and cancels the antitheft mode through the keyboard. With the help of thermal infrared sensors, the system can detect whether there are illegal intruders. When there is an intruder, the system can broadcast the illegal intrusion location through the voice module, and notify the user through the GSM module or Bluetooth module. The system can be used in the field of family safety. Voice broadcasting, Bluetooth communication and GSM communication make the system more convenient.
